Scorpio Tankers Reports Robust Q1 Earnings and Authorizes Substantial $500M Share Repurchase Program

summarizeSummary

Scorpio Tankers reported significantly improved Q1 earnings and authorized a substantial $500 million increase to its securities repurchase program, signaling strong financial performance and a commitment to shareholder returns.


check_boxKey Events

  • Robust First Quarter Financial Results

    The company reported net income of $216.3 million and adjusted net income of $150.9 million, or $3.20 adjusted diluted earnings per share, a significant increase from $1.03 adjusted diluted EPS in Q1 2025. TCE revenue increased by $98.8 million to $303.0 million year-over-year, reflecting a stronger product tanker market.

  • Substantial Increase in Securities Repurchase Program

    The Board of Directors authorized the replenishment and increase of the 2023 Securities Repurchase Program to $500.0 million. This is a significant increase from the $73.4 million available as of May 1, 2026, demonstrating a strong commitment to returning capital to shareholders.

  • Quarterly Cash Dividend Declared

    A quarterly cash dividend of $0.45 per common share was declared, consistent with the previous quarter, payable on June 15, 2026.

  • Fleet Management and Financing Updates

    The company closed a $375.0 million convertible senior notes offering in April 2026, concurrently repurchasing 1,344,809 shares at $74.36 per share. It also secured a $50.0 million credit facility commitment and entered into agreements to sell nine vessels for an aggregate of $345 million, while continuing with newbuilding commitments.


auto_awesomeAnalysis

Scorpio Tankers delivered strong first-quarter financial results, significantly increasing net income and adjusted EPS year-over-year, driven by a robust product tanker market. The most impactful news is the Board's authorization to replenish and increase the securities repurchase program to $500.0 million. This represents a substantial commitment to returning capital to shareholders, especially as the stock trades near its 52-week high, signaling strong management confidence in the company's valuation and future prospects. The company also maintained its quarterly dividend and provided updates on fleet management and financing activities, including the closing of a previously announced convertible notes offering and ongoing vessel sales and newbuilding commitments. Investors should view this as a strong positive signal regarding the company's financial health and capital allocation strategy.
